Igoda Beach provides a refreshing contrast to the busier beaches closer to East London's city center. Tucked away just to the south, it offers a peaceful haven where the natural beauty of the Eastern Cape coastline shines through. This is a beach for those who appreciate quiet moments, the gentle lapping of waves, and the feeling of soft sand beneath their feet without the usual hustle and bustle.

The beach itself is a generous expanse of fine, golden sand, bordered by low dunes and indigenous coastal vegetation. The Indian Ocean here presents a welcoming blue, with waves that are typically calm enough for a leisurely swim or a refreshing paddle. It's an ideal spot for sunbathing, with plenty of space to spread out your towel and soak up the African sun.
Beyond its immediate beauty, Igoda Beach offers a glimpse into the authentic local coastal experience. You might see local fishermen casting their lines or families enjoying a quiet afternoon. The absence of commercial development means the focus remains squarely on nature's simple pleasures, making it a perfect spot to unwind and reconnect with the serene rhythm of the ocean.
